Lydie Louis is a scholar working on Materials Chemistry, Electronic, Optical and Magnetic Materials and Biomedical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Lydie Louis has authored 12 papers receiving a total of 397 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 9 papers in Materials Chemistry, 7 papers in Electronic, Optical and Magnetic Materials and 6 papers in Biomedical Engineering. Recurrent topics in Lydie Louis’s work include Ferroelectric and Piezoelectric Materials (7 papers), Multiferroics and related materials (6 papers) and Acoustic Wave Resonator Technologies (5 papers). Lydie Louis is often cited by papers focused on Ferroelectric and Piezoelectric Materials (7 papers), Multiferroics and related materials (6 papers) and Acoustic Wave Resonator Technologies (5 papers). Lydie Louis collaborates with scholars based in United States, France and United Kingdom. Lydie Louis's co-authors include Serge Nakhmanson, L. Bellaïche, Krishna Chaitanya Pitike, Ayana Ghosh and William D. Parker and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ature Communications, Nano Letters and Physical Review B.
